Method and apparatus for cross carrier scheduling considering multi-TRP in a wireless communication system

    Abstract: A method and apparatus are disclosed from the perspective of a network in a wireless communication system. In one embodiment, the method includes the network configuring a User Equipment (UE) with cross-carrier scheduling, wherein the network transmits Physical Downlink Control Channel (PDCCH) on a first cell scheduling a second cell. The method further includes the network configuring the UE with PDCCH repetition on two search spaces of the first cell. In addition, the method includes the network being allowed to configure the UE with PDCCH repetition on two search spaces of the second cell only if two search spaces of the first cell, having same search space identities as the two search spaces of the second cell, have been configured with PDCCH repetition.

    METHOD AND APPARATUS OF INDICATING AGGREGATION NUMBER IN A WIRELESS COMMUNICATION SYSTEM

    Abstract: In an example, a User Equipment (UE) receives a message associated with Physical Downlink Shared Channel (PDSCH) parameter configuration. The message includes a first parameter indicating a first list of entries associated with time resource allocation for multiple PDSCHs, a second parameter indicating reception of multiple repetitions for a single PDSCH, and a third parameter indicating a second list of entries associated with time resource allocation. Each entry in the second list indicates a single time resource allocation. If the UE receives a Downlink Control Information (DCI) indicative of a first entry in the first list, the UE receives a plurality of PDSCHs based on a plurality of time resource allocations indicated by the first entry. A first repetition number for the plurality of PDSCHs is determined to be one. If the UE receives a DCI indicative of a second entry in the second list, the UE receives one or more PDSCHs with repetition based on a single time resource allocation indicated by the second entry. A second repetition number for the one or more PDSCHs is determined based on the second parameter.

    METHOD AND APPARATUS FOR DOWNLINK CONTROL INFORMATION (DCI) CONTENT PROCESSING CONSIDERING ACTIVE DOWNLINK (DL) BANDWIDTH PART (BWP) CHANGE IN A WIRELESS COMMUNICATION SYSTEM

    Abstract: A method and apparatus are disclosed from the perspective of a User Equipment (UE). In one embodiment, the method includes the UE being configured with a first DL (Downlink) BWP (Bandwidth Part) and a second DL BWP. The method also includes the UE receiving and/or monitoring a DCI (Downlink Control Information) in a scheduling CORESET (Control Resource Set) in the first DL BWP, and for determining size of the DCI for decoding, the UE determines whether a TCI (Transmission Configuration Indication) field is present in the DCI or not based on a parameter of the scheduling CORESET before the UE decodes the DCI successfully. The method further includes the UE truncates or pads zero-bits to at least one field (other than the TCI field) in the DCI based on configuration of the second DL BWP after the UE decodes successfully the DCI, wherein a BWP indicator field in the DCI indicates the second DL BWP different from the first DL BWP. In addition, the method includes the UE determines whether the TCI field is present in the DCI or not based on the parameter of the scheduling CORESET in the first DL BWP after the UE decodes successfully the DCI, wherein a BWP indicator field in the DCI indicates the second DL BWP different from the first DL BWP.

    METHOD AND APPARATUS FOR POWER CONTROL REGARDING MULTI-TRP UPLINK TRANSMISSION IN A WIRELESS COMMUNICATION SYSTEM

    Abstract: A method and apparatus are disclosed from the perspective of a User Equipment (UE) in a wireless communication system. The method can include receiving a configuration for a first set of power control information and a second set of power control information, receiving a Downlink Control Information (DCI) scheduling one or more Physical Uplink Shared Channels (PUSCHs), wherein the DCI comprises a first Sounding Reference Signal Resource Indicator (SRI) field and a second SRI field, determining a first Identifier (ID) directly based on value indicated by the first SRI field, wherein the first ID is a power control information ID in the first set of power control information, determining a second ID based on a value indicated by the second SRI field and the number of layers, and transmitting the one or more PUSCHs based on transmit power derived from the power control information of the first ID or the power control information of the second ID.
